Despite its simplicity, installing the Sonos App isn’t mysterious—it’s designed for clarity. After downloading, basic setup takes under ten minutes: connect your speakers via Wi-Fi and open the app to personalize settings, create rooms, and sync playlists. The interface remains gentle and accessible, making it ideal for both tech beginners and audio enthusiasts.
